Next week, the Mall of Africa in Midrand will host the debut pop-up store for the Chinese fast-fashion chain Shein, which aims to increase brand recognition via an interactive purchasing platform. However, the products cannot be purchased at the pop-up. Customers will only be able to fit garments and try out products and then order them online with a discount at the store.
